How they compare
Eritrea currently reports 18.79 against 2.3 in World Bank (high income), a difference of 16.49.
That makes Eritrea's figure about 8.2 times World Bank (high income)'s.
Across all 35 years both countries report, Eritrea has been ahead every year.
Eritrea ranks 43rd and World Bank (high income) ranks 44th of 200 countries.
Eritrea has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Eritrea | World Bank (high income)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 94.12 | 5.64 | 88.48 | Eritrea |
| 2000s | 46.86 | 3.81 | 43.05 | Eritrea |
| 2010s | 28.15 | 2.7 | 25.46 | Eritrea |
| 2020s | 20.21 | 2.31 | 17.9 | Eritrea |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
